Cory operates the Transfer Station at Cringle Dock in addition to its existing Transfer Stations operated on behalf of the Western Riverside Waste Authority (Smugglers Way), City of London (Walbrook Wharf), Tower Hamlets (Northumberland Wharf) and Barking.
Cory has invested over £900 million in its operations and river infrastructure in recent years. This includes our brand-new Riverside 2 energy from waste facility next to the company's existing energy from waste facility in Belvedere.
